| Description | lakeFS is an open-source tool that transforms object storage into a Git-like repositories. Prior to version 1.81.1 of the open source edition and 1.84.0 of the enterprise edition, lakeFS Web UI renders markdown files from repository objects without sanitizing the resulting HTML. A user with write access to any repository branch can commit a `.md` object containing arbitrary HTML/JavaScript. Any other user who opens that object, or who navigates to a repository or directory containing a malicious `README.md`, executes the attacker-supplied script in their own authenticated session. lakeFS fixes the issue in v1.81.1 and lakeFS Enterprise fixes the issue in in v1.84.0. Enterprise customers using older versions can temporarily disable Markdown rendering by adding YAML to their config. No workaround exists for OSS release. Users are advised to upgrade to the latest version for both lakeFS and lakeFS-Enterprise. | |
| Title | lakeFS vulnerable to stored XSS in rendered markdown previews via raw HTML | |
